Documentation:
The following documentation is required when taking out a claim:
• Fully completed claim form.
• Certified copy of ID document of the deceased.
• Certified copy of ID document of the assured person.
• Copy of the BI 1663.
• Police report for all accidental deaths.
• Child: birth certificate or Road to Health Chart should aforementioned not be available.
• Latest medical report for all mentally-handicapped children.
• Confirmation of all students from educational institution with which they are registered.
• Commissioner of oaths to certify all copies.
Please note the following:
• Claims need to be deported within 6 months after death has occurred.
• Insurer reserves the right to request additional information that is required in the claim process.
• Upon receipt of all documentation, the claim is to be submitted to the Dignity Claims Department for approval.
• Dignity can approve or repudiate claims on behalf of the underwriter.
• Once claim is approved, the amount covered will be deposited into the banking account provided by Dignity.
